2. Supervision
Supervision has to do with greater than just being physically present-- it has to do with monitoring a circumstance and interfering when essential. For example, a team member need to be within actions of all interactions between pet dogs to diffuse problem or take care of overstimulation during group play.

A competent day care manager need to also be able to read canine body movement and comprehend just how various behaviors can affect others. This allows them to step in and keep play risk-free, promoting a healthy and balanced social setting.

On top of that, a reliable day care will carry out routine medical examination to make certain all pets are current on their inoculations and devoid of infectious diseases. This will help prevent illnesses from spreading amongst the pack and reduce the risk of injury or disease to individual animals.

4. Interaction
Clear and constant communication, whether electronic or in person is vital to maintaining clients informed and satisfied. Text or app updates, everyday report cards, streamlined on-line self-scheduling and visible staff help customers really feel connected and associated with their pet's day care or boarding experience.

Professionals understand that some pets might not be appropriate for groups and challenge doing test runs to review a pet dog's character and actions. They likewise thoroughly review a pet dog's health and wellness and vaccination condition to avoid illness or injuries in the team setting.

Inquire about the facility's policies on technique, such as if they make use of water pipe training or physical modifications. A facility that makes use of favorable reinforcement and does not make use of severe approaches of self-control is a green flag.
